Discovering the human voice at pupils university
Interested parties from grades seven to ten are invited to the large lecture theatre of the Central Lecture Hall Building (ZHG), Audimax 2, on the main campus of BTU Cottbus-Senftenberg, Konrad-Wachsmann-Allee 3 in 03046 Cottbus. Registration is not required.
The officer is Johannes Kaufhold, a qualified vocal pedagogue and church musician from the Institute of Instrumental and Vocal Performance and Teaching at BTU, who also teaches at the Berlin University of the Arts and the University of Potsdam.
The aim of this pupils university event is to show why our voice sounds so distinctive and what unexpected possibilities it offers. With numerous practical elements, the aim is to take a completely new look at what we often use every day without thinking: our voice.
The BTU's pupils university offers interested pupils the opportunity to understand scientific and technical topics and is intended to awaken a desire for discovery and research. This gives them the chance to develop their own skills and expand their talents.
